True Crime Bullsh**
True Crime Bullsh** is a serialized, investigative podcast that aims to identify the missing victims of serial killer Israel Keyes. The NAMUS-45: Reachelle Smith

When a young girl goes missing under mysterious circumstances, a man claiming to be her father quickly becomes the prime suspect in her disappearance. Lies, theft, strange behavior, and murky relationships coalesce with a suicide in a National Park and more questions than answers. A look into why this case ended up on Israel Keyes's computer highlights a suspicious trip, a weird time in his life, and a missing person's case Josh just can't shake. Â

The NAMUS-45: Trenton Duckett

When a young child goes missing from a Florida apartment complex, police must examine histories of abuse, murky allegations, and contradictory timelines. As the investigation moves forward, media appearances complicate things and ultimately lead to more tragedy. And this case that Israel Keyes was almost certainly not involved in, brings more attention to his activity in Florida.Â

The NAMUS-45: Rolando Salas Jusino, Jr.

A young boy goes missing from a beach town in Puerto Rico. Six years later, a man goes missing from that same town. Four years later, the timeline places Keyes in the area with his cell phone turned off.
